NOXIOUS WEED WITHIN THE RANGIORA COUNTY. ferred upon it by "The Noxious Weeds Act, 1928," the Rangiora County Council hereby resolves and declares by way of Special Order that the plants mentioned in the Schedule hereto (being the plants mentioned in the First and Second Schedules of the said Act) are noxious weeds within the Rangiora County. SCHEDULE: Blackberry. Californian or Canadian Thistle. Ragwort or Ragweed. Sweetbriar. Bathurst Burr. Fennel. Hemlock. Ox-eye Daisy. And notice is also given, that the said Resolution will be confirmed as a special Order at a meeting of the Rangiora County Council, to be held at 7.30 p.m. on Friday, the Bth day of February, 1935. DOG REGISTRATION ACT, 1908. >URSUANT to Section 8 of "The Dog - ■ Registration Act, 1908," PUBLIC NOTICE IS HEREBY GIVEN that the FEE for the REGISTRATION OF DOGS for the County of Selwyn for the year 1985. IS NOW PAYABLE to the Dog Registrar. The amount of the fee has been fixed as follows: Sheep Dogs—Two Shillings and Sixpence. Rabbit Dogs—Five Shillings. Other Dogs—Ten Shillings. Notice is hereby given that J. Hamilton has been appointed Dog Registrar and will collect fees. Fees are now due and all persons owning an unregistered dog are liable after fourteen days to a fine not exceeding Five Pounds. E B. DALMER, County Clerk.
